mysql中如何導(dǎo)入數(shù)據(jù)庫(kù)
夕逆IT
- 數(shù)據(jù)庫(kù)
- 2024-11-28
- 1

大家好,關(guān)于mysql中如何導(dǎo)入數(shù)據(jù)庫(kù)很多朋友都還不太明白,不過(guò)沒(méi)關(guān)系,因?yàn)榻裉煨【幘蛠?lái)為大家分享關(guān)于mysql怎么導(dǎo)入數(shù)據(jù)庫(kù)文件的知識(shí)點(diǎn),相信應(yīng)該可以解決大家的一些困...
大家好,關(guān)于mysql中如何導(dǎo)入數(shù)據(jù)庫(kù)很多朋友都還不太明白,不過(guò)沒(méi)關(guān)系,因?yàn)榻裉煨【幘蛠?lái)為大家分享關(guān)于mysql怎么導(dǎo)入數(shù)據(jù)庫(kù)文件的知識(shí)點(diǎn),相信應(yīng)該可以解決大家的一些困惑和問(wèn)題,如果碰巧可以解決您的問(wèn)題,還望關(guān)注下本站哦,希望對(duì)各位有所幫助!
文章目錄:
- 1、如何快速導(dǎo)入MySQL數(shù)據(jù)mysql導(dǎo)入
- 2、MySQL數(shù)據(jù)庫(kù)如何導(dǎo)入導(dǎo)出(備份還原)
- 3、mysql中怎么將數(shù)據(jù)添加到指定的數(shù)據(jù)庫(kù)中
- 4、mysql如何利用Navicat導(dǎo)出和導(dǎo)入數(shù)據(jù)庫(kù)的方法
- 5、如何導(dǎo)入MySQL數(shù)據(jù)庫(kù)?
如何快速導(dǎo)入MySQL數(shù)據(jù)mysql導(dǎo)入
1、首先,我們可以使用MySQL的命令行“Source”快速導(dǎo)入MySQL數(shù)據(jù)。在MySQL的命令行終端中,輸入“Source [文件名.sql]”,就可以將數(shù)據(jù)導(dǎo)入MySQL數(shù)據(jù)庫(kù)了,若想要知道這一命令所的操作,就可以sql文件中的sql語(yǔ)句,從而把數(shù)據(jù)導(dǎo)入數(shù)據(jù)庫(kù)表中。
2、LOAD命令是MySQL中一個(gè)非常有用的,可以快速地將數(shù)據(jù)導(dǎo)入到數(shù)據(jù)庫(kù)中。它允許用戶(hù)對(duì)具體的導(dǎo)入方式、目標(biāo)表和字段進(jìn)行指定,并且支持跳過(guò)行。在我們處理大量數(shù)據(jù)時(shí),使用LOAD LOCAL可以大大縮短導(dǎo)入時(shí)間。
3、步驟一:準(zhǔn)備數(shù)據(jù)文件 我們需要準(zhǔn)備好包含數(shù)據(jù)的文本文件,可以用Excel、文本編輯器等編輯,然后保存為CSV格式。每行數(shù)據(jù)代表一條記錄,每列數(shù)據(jù)代表不同的字段。接著,打開(kāi)CMD,切換到MySQL目錄的bin目錄下,然后輸入以下命令來(lái)MySQL:mysql -u用戶(hù)名 -p密碼 輸入完密碼后,按回車(chē)鍵即可。
4、在使用MySQL進(jìn)行數(shù)據(jù)導(dǎo)入時(shí),每行數(shù)據(jù)必須以“\r\n”或“\n”作為換行符,并且每個(gè)字段必須用“,”或“\t”作為分隔符。MySQL導(dǎo)入命令 在使用命令行方式導(dǎo)入數(shù)據(jù)時(shí),可以使用MySQL提供的LOAD DATA INFILE命令。該命令可以從文本文件中讀取數(shù)據(jù)并將其導(dǎo)入到MySQL數(shù)據(jù)庫(kù)中。
5、打開(kāi)CMD窗口,Mysql的目錄下的bin目錄,輸入以下命令:`mysql -u用戶(hù)名 -p密碼`其中,-u表示用戶(hù)名,-p表示密碼,輸入完畢回車(chē)即可到Mysql數(shù)據(jù)庫(kù)。
6、那么,該如何快速地將大量的數(shù)據(jù)插入到MySQL數(shù)據(jù)庫(kù)中呢?我們可以使用以下幾種方法: 使用批量插入語(yǔ)句 在MySQL中,可以使用INSERT INTO TABLE (字段1,字段2……) VALUES (值1,值2……),來(lái)單個(gè)地插入數(shù)據(jù)。但是,如果數(shù)據(jù)量很大,單個(gè)插入顯然會(huì)比較慢。
MySQL數(shù)據(jù)庫(kù)如何導(dǎo)入導(dǎo)出(備份還原)
1、使用MySQL Workbench MySQL Workbench是一款開(kāi)源的數(shù)據(jù)庫(kù)設(shè)計(jì),可以備份和還原MySQL數(shù)據(jù)庫(kù),還可以通過(guò)圖形界面對(duì)數(shù)據(jù)庫(kù)進(jìn)行管理。使用MySQL Workbench備份數(shù)據(jù)庫(kù)需要選擇導(dǎo)出選項(xiàng)并指定備份文件的輸出位置,并選擇要導(dǎo)出的表。
2、為了高效備份和還原MySQL數(shù)據(jù)庫(kù),可以利用命令行操作。
3、數(shù)據(jù)庫(kù)的導(dǎo)入(還原)source命令1)打開(kāi)開(kāi)始菜單-程序-MySQL-MySQL Command Line Client,輸入MySQL的root密碼。2)然后輸入u 數(shù)據(jù)庫(kù)名;對(duì)應(yīng)的數(shù)據(jù)庫(kù),再用source 備份文件具體路徑;命令導(dǎo)入備份文件。
4、解釋?zhuān)和ㄟ^(guò)`mysql`命令行,可以使用之前通過(guò)`mysqldump`生成的備份文件來(lái)還原數(shù)據(jù)庫(kù)。命令中的`-u`參數(shù)用于指定用戶(hù)名,`-p`參數(shù)用于提示輸入密碼,`數(shù)據(jù)庫(kù)名`是需要還原數(shù)據(jù)的數(shù)據(jù)庫(kù)名稱(chēng),``符號(hào)用于從備份文件中讀取數(shù)據(jù)。
mysql中怎么將數(shù)據(jù)添加到指定的數(shù)據(jù)庫(kù)中
1、在原數(shù)據(jù)庫(kù)服務(wù)器上,可以用phpMyAdmin,或者mysqldump命令行,導(dǎo)出SQL腳本。1 用phpMyAdmin 導(dǎo)出選項(xiàng)中,選擇導(dǎo)出“結(jié)構(gòu)”和“數(shù)據(jù)”,不要添加“DROP DATABASE”和“DROP TABLE”選項(xiàng)。選中“另存為文件”選項(xiàng),如果數(shù)據(jù)比較多,可以選中“gzipped”選項(xiàng)。將導(dǎo)出的SQL文件保存下來(lái)。
2、首先,介紹普通MySQL插入語(yǔ)句,它使用 INSERT INTO 語(yǔ)句來(lái)實(shí)現(xiàn),其中表名表示待插入數(shù)據(jù)的表名,column1,column2等列名表示要添加值的列,value1,value2等值表示要添加的具體數(shù)據(jù)值。
3、第一步:打在開(kāi)始界面中找到mysql 第二步:雙擊打開(kāi)mysql。,并輸入密碼。第三步:如果sql文件的內(nèi)容中有創(chuàng)建數(shù)據(jù)庫(kù)的語(yǔ)句或者你想將表存放在你已有的數(shù)據(jù)庫(kù),在這里就不用創(chuàng)建數(shù)據(jù)庫(kù)。第四步:輸入“show databas;”就能看到自己創(chuàng)建的數(shù)據(jù)庫(kù)。
mysql如何利用Navicat導(dǎo)出和導(dǎo)入數(shù)據(jù)庫(kù)的方法
導(dǎo)出數(shù)據(jù)庫(kù):打開(kāi)Navicat ,在我們要到處的數(shù)據(jù)上面右擊鼠標(biāo),然后彈出的快捷菜單上點(diǎn)擊“轉(zhuǎn)儲(chǔ)SQL 文件”,在再次彈出的子菜單項(xiàng)中選擇第一個(gè)“數(shù)據(jù)跟結(jié)構(gòu)”。
要運(yùn)行數(shù)據(jù)庫(kù),首頁(yè)要開(kāi)啟數(shù)據(jù)庫(kù)的運(yùn)行環(huán)境,這里用phpstudy這個(gè)集成環(huán)境做例子。Apache與MySQL都顯示綠色,表示環(huán)境開(kāi)啟成功。打開(kāi)NavicatforMySQL數(shù)據(jù)庫(kù)管理,在左側(cè)找到需要導(dǎo)出的數(shù)據(jù)庫(kù),這里小澤導(dǎo)出myxiaoze這個(gè)數(shù)據(jù)庫(kù)做為例子。在myxiaoze這個(gè)數(shù)據(jù)庫(kù)上面,鼠標(biāo)右鍵,選擇轉(zhuǎn)儲(chǔ)SQL文件,。
可用如下方法: 使用navicat for mysqlmysql數(shù)據(jù)庫(kù),找到要導(dǎo)出的表,如test數(shù)據(jù)庫(kù)下的bonus表。 左鍵選中右側(cè)欄位的表名。 下方的選項(xiàng)點(diǎn)擊,DDL,然后下邊會(huì)出現(xiàn)創(chuàng)建表的sql語(yǔ)句,將其粘貼即可,這就是表的結(jié)構(gòu)。
如何導(dǎo)入MySQL數(shù)據(jù)庫(kù)?
首先,我們可以使用MySQL的命令行“Source”快速導(dǎo)入MySQL數(shù)據(jù)。在MySQL的命令行終端中,輸入“Source [文件名.sql]”,就可以將數(shù)據(jù)導(dǎo)入MySQL數(shù)據(jù)庫(kù)了,若想要知道這一命令所的操作,就可以sql文件中的sql語(yǔ)句,從而把數(shù)據(jù)導(dǎo)入數(shù)據(jù)庫(kù)表中。
打開(kāi)MySQL命令行客戶(hù)端或圖形界面。 到MySQL數(shù)據(jù)庫(kù)。 選擇要導(dǎo)入數(shù)據(jù)的數(shù)據(jù)庫(kù)。 使用`source`命令或圖形界面中的導(dǎo)入功能,指定SQL文件的路徑。 命令或操作,等待數(shù)據(jù)導(dǎo)入完成。以下是 步驟一:打開(kāi)MySQL客戶(hù)端 你需要有一個(gè)MySQL客戶(hù)端來(lái)操作。
MySQL數(shù)據(jù)庫(kù) 使用MySQL命令行或客戶(hù)端數(shù)據(jù)庫(kù)。需使用具有導(dǎo)入權(quán)限的用戶(hù)名。在命令行輸入用戶(hù)名后,提示輸入密碼。創(chuàng)建目標(biāo)數(shù)據(jù)庫(kù) 如需導(dǎo)入新數(shù)據(jù)庫(kù),先創(chuàng)建目標(biāo)數(shù)據(jù)庫(kù)。使用SQL語(yǔ)句創(chuàng)建:dbname。若已有目標(biāo)數(shù)據(jù)庫(kù),跳過(guò)此步。選擇目標(biāo)數(shù)據(jù)庫(kù) 使用SQL語(yǔ)句選擇目標(biāo)數(shù)據(jù)庫(kù):dbname。
方法一 SQL腳本形式操作步驟如下: 導(dǎo)出SQL腳本在原數(shù)據(jù)庫(kù)服務(wù)器上,可以用phpMyAdmin,或者mysqldump命令行,導(dǎo)出SQL腳本。1 用phpMyAdmin導(dǎo)出選項(xiàng)中,選擇導(dǎo)出結(jié)構(gòu)和數(shù)據(jù),不要添加DROP DATABASE和DROP TABLE選項(xiàng)。
用CMD快捷導(dǎo)入MySQL數(shù)據(jù) 我們經(jīng)常遇到需要把大量數(shù)據(jù)導(dǎo)入MySQL數(shù)據(jù)庫(kù)的情況,雖然我們可以使用MySQL Workbench等GUI,但在處理海量數(shù)據(jù)的時(shí)候,這種方式非常耗時(shí),而且效率低下。因此,我們需要一個(gè)更快、更高效的方法來(lái)導(dǎo)入數(shù)據(jù)。這就是通過(guò)命令行界面(CMD)進(jìn)行快捷導(dǎo)入MySQL數(shù)據(jù)的方法。
關(guān)于mysql中如何導(dǎo)入數(shù)據(jù)庫(kù)和mysql怎么導(dǎo)入數(shù)據(jù)庫(kù)文件的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。
本文鏈接:http://xinin56.com/su/228522.html
下一篇:instrument